Daniel Dubois delivers a stunning performance, overcoming early adversity to seize the WBO heavyweight title from Fabio Wardley in a gripping battle that captivated 20,000 fans. Here’s why this fight might redefine the landscape of heavyweight boxing.
Dubois, labeled the underdog, faced a rocky start, being floored twice early in the bout. Yet, with grit and boxing intelligence, he rallied back, dominating the latter rounds and earning a stoppage victory. Promoter Frank Warren hailed the match as an “amazing spectacle,” emphasizing the raw beauty and brutality that boxing embodies.
Wardley, who entered the ring with Psalm 144:1 inscribed on his robe, reflected the warrior spirit both fighters displayed. Despite his initial success, he struggled against Dubois’s relentless pressure and skill, ultimately succumbing to the champion's strategic comeback.
This fight not only showcases Dubois's resilience after previous defeats but also raises questions about the future for both fighters. A rematch clause is in place, but the timing and necessity of a second encounter remain uncertain. For now, Dubois stands tall as a champion, reminding everyone that in boxing, the thrill of the fight is what keeps the sport alive.
